Journalist Guzel Kasimova arrested in Cherkessk

The Cherkessk City Court has sent Guzel Kasimova, a journalist from Kazan, accused of knowingly making a false report about a terror act, to the SIZO (pre-trial prison until January 22, 2025. The defence intends to appeal against the court ruling.

The "Caucasian Knot" has reported that on November 21, in the Karachay-Cherkessian Republic (KChR), law enforcers detained Guzel Kasimova, an activist, on suspicion of posting announcements about an impending terror act. She was placed under arrest for 10 days, accused of disobeying law enforcers. Besides, law enforcers threatened her that, upon leaving the SIZO on December 1, she would be detained under a criminal case.

"They chose a freedom restriction measure in the form of detention until January 22, 2025. The investigator's request was unjustified. He could not clearly answer the defence's questions ... he referred to the severity of the crime and the fact that Guzel Kasimova was a resident of the city of Kazan. The court was presented with her exclusively positive characteristics. However, the court remained deaf to the advocates' arguments, who asked for a more lenient preventive measure not related to custody," the advocate has stated.

Guzel Kasimova is an independent journalist who spoke out in defence of the ecology of Kazan and Tatarstan, as well as for traditional education, her friend has explained.
